The ICC Under-19 World Cup 2014 quarterfinal between India and England is headed to a close finish. Chasing 222 to win the game, England are 174 for six in 42 overs needing 48 in 48 balls.

 

Indian spinners have done well to get them back into the game. Ben Duckett had put England on course to victory, but just then, the Indian spinners struck back and had them in trouble.

 

Joe Clarke, the wicketkeeper batsman is their major hope and has kept England in the hunt. In fact, he had a stroke of luck when he was dropped by Deepak Hooda at long-on.
